January Weather in San Marino, United States

Last updated: June 24, 2025

In January, the average temperature in San Marino, United States typically hovers around 13°C (56°F). You can expect a minimum of 2°C (37°F) and a maximum soaring to 31°C (88°F). During this period, precipitation averages 75 mm (3.0 in) over approximately 5 days, while the humidity remains relatively high at 74%.

How January Weather in San Marino Compares to Other Months

Weather in San Marino varies notably across the year, with each month offering distinct climate conditions. This page compares January’s weather to other months in San Marino, focusing on differences in temperature, rainfall, humidity, and UV levels.

This table compares monthly weather conditions in San Marino, showing how January’s temperature, precipitation, humidity, and UV index levels differ from those of other months.
 TemperaturePrecipitationHumidityUV
January Weather13°C (56°F)75 mm (3.0 inches)74%moderate
February Weather13°C (56°F)63 mm (2.5 inches)79%high
March Weather14°C (58°F)67 mm (2.7 inches)75%very high
April Weather17°C (63°F)23 mm (0.9 inches)70%very high
May Weather18°C (65°F)16 mm (0.6 inches)70%very high
June Weather21°C (70°F)3 mm (0.1 inches)72%extreme
July Weather24°C (76°F)2 mm (0.1 inches)73%extreme
August Weather25°C (76°F)2 mm (0.1 inches)69%very high
September Weather23°C (74°F)4 mm (0.1 inches)68%very high
October Weather20°C (69°F)10 mm (0.4 inches)67%high
November Weather17°C (62°F)20 mm (0.8 inches)68%moderate
December Weather13°C (56°F)72 mm (2.8 inches)71%moderate
